Role Overview
We are seeking a proactive and detail-oriented Cloud Security Engineer to join our Cloud team. In this role, candidate will be responsible for ensuring our cloud infrastructure (AWS/Azure/GCP) remains secure, compliant with global standards, and aligned with our internal governance frameworks and policy.
Responsibilities
- Utilize CSPM (Cloud Security Posture Management) tools to fix misconfigurations.
- Collaborate with DevOps and Engineering teams to integrate security "guardrails" into the CI/CD pipeline. Secure Kubernetes container workloads.
- Review cloud resource encryption, logging, and monitoring configurations (e.g., CloudTrail, GuardDuty, Azure Monitor) and remediate any misconfigurations.
Requirements
- Experience: 3–5 years of professional experience in Cybersecurity, specifically focusing on Cloud Security, or GRC (Governance, Risk, and Compliance).
- Cloud Proficiency: Hands-on experience with at least one major cloud provider (AWS, Azure, or GCP).
- Compliance Knowledge: Deep understanding of industry frameworks such as NIST CSF, ISO 27001, SOC2, HIPAA or CIS Benchmarks.
- Technical Skills: Familiarity with Infrastructure as Code (Terraform, CloudFormation).
- Experience with security scanning and auditing tools (e.g., Crowdstrike, Wiz,).
- Communication: Ability to translate complex technical risks into "business-speak" for non-technical stakeholders.
